Q: Is 11,192,389 a Prime Number?
A: No, 11,192,389 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 11192389 can be evenly divided by 1 13 37 481 23,269 302,497 860,953 and 11,192,389, with no remainder.
Since 11,192,389 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,192,389, it is not a prime number.
